Look at this description!
My New BackpackI have a new backpack. Its colours are red and grey. I always bring it when I go to school. It is made of strong fabric.
There are some parts of my backpack. The first is the pocket. I put my money and my card library card in the pocket. The second part is the main part. I put my books and pencil case in this part. The third part is a small pocket at the left side of the backpack. I keep a bottle of water in this pocket.

Possession
To ask the owner of things, you can use the following patterns. 1. Whose + noun + be + pronoun + ?2. Who + do/does + subject + belong to + ?Example:
Whose book is it? Who does the book belong to?
It is mine.
It is hers.
It is his.
Whose books are they?Who do the books belong to?
They are ours.

Subject Pronouns
Possessive Adjectives
Possessive Pronouns
I my mine
we our ours
you your yours
he his his
she her hers
they their theirs
Possession
Possessive pronouns1. This is my book. The book is mine.2. Those are our books. Those are ours.3. Whose book is that? That is hers.
